Topsoil is NEVER sold by the "truck-load". Usually in yards or tons, as there are several differant sizes of trucks... A "yard" of dry topsoil should weigh a little less than 1 ton.
A cubic yard of topsoil can weigh anywhere from 2,000 to 3,000 pounds, depending on its moisture content and individual characteristics.
